#81493c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#81493c is composed of 50.6% red, 28.6%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.4% magenta, 53.5%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 11.3 degrees, a saturation of 36.5% and a lightness of 37.1%. #81493c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9278 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#81493c color description : Dark moderate red.

#81493c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#81493c has RGB values of R:129, G:73,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.53,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8472892.

Shades and Tints of #81493c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090504 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#81493c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#645b59 is the less saturated color, while #bb2502 is the most saturated one.
